Change an inspection's status on Mobile

Is the Inspection in progress or closed? Changing its status is easy.

An inspection can have one of three statuses: Not Started, In Progress, or Closed

Inspections with a status of Not Started or In Progress are open and can be worked on; a closed inspection can’t. You can close an inspection at any time, even before all items have a response—if, for example, it contains more items than are available for inspection. You can also reopen an inspection that’s been closed if you want to keep working on it. You'll be asked to provide a reason for reopening.

Tip!

  • An Inspection’s status doesn’t reflect how complete the checklist is: it indicates whether or not the checklist can be worked on. 
  • If an Inspection has mandatory fields, these have to be filled in before it can be closed.
  1. Select your project location using the location selector.
  2. Tap the Inspections tab to see the inspections in use at your location.
  3. Tap the inspection whose status you want to change, then:
  • If you are viewing a checklist tap Change Status, to update it.
  • If you are viewing a form tap the icon to go to Form Properties, then tap Status to go to the Status page.
  1. Select the status you want to give the Inspection, either Not Started, In Progress, or Closed. The new status is saved automatically.

Tip!

If an inspection is In Progress you cannot set the status as Not Started.
